Output 58d743fdf220498925ed25a5d951fb9b622ce0390a34018b56999cd2c3d9a04a:133

value
234571
script pubkey
OP_0 OP_PUSHBYTES_20 8b1c48523d4c3ef496a0d7c849db77e591d6e95a
address
bc1q3vwys53afsl0f94q6lyynkmhukgad626ppypua
transaction
58d743fdf220498925ed25a5d951fb9b622ce0390a34018b56999cd2c3d9a04a